Its name comes from a small village set against the Plateau d’Albion between the Montagne de Lure and Mont Ventoux, in the hills dear to Jean Giono. Banon is matured in brown chestnut leaves, tied with natural raffia. It has held AOC status since 2003. Cream-coloured with golden hues, it is a delight for the taste buds.
